As pelvic floor therapists, one of the things we really love to talk about is..pooping!
Even though it might sound a bit silly, the topic of constipation and struggling with regular bowel movements is something that comes up often with our patients. Constipation affects millions of people in our society, and many people tend to think it’s just something they will deal with forever. This is something that can actually be a type of pelvic floor dysfunction, and it’s something that NEEDS to be addressed more.
In today’s episode, we’re diving into all things bowel health and constipation, simple nutrition tips to help you increase regular bowel movements, the best positioning that will help your pelvic floor when you’re trying to poop, magnesium and electrolytes usage, and more. If you’ve ever dealt with constipation and struggling to poop consistently, you’re definitely not alone..but there is hope for you, and we want to help you get to the root cause.
